When's the best time for an all-inclusive stay in Kansas City?
There's nothing like an all-inclusive vacation in Kansas City to rejuvenate you, especially when you know what to expect from the elements. Here's some info to help you decide when to book: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 76°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 36°F. January and February are the driest months while May and April are the rainiest months.
What's the best way to get to Kansas City and explore the area?
With plenty of transportation options, seeing Kansas City is a breeze. Walk to nearby metro stations like Metro Center Station, Library Tram Stop, and North Loop Tram Stop. The closest major airport is Kansas City International Airport (MCI), which is located 15.3 mi (24.6 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want to rent a car for your trip.
